Get the Gartner® Market Guide for Data Observability Tools for free --> Access Report

Tools to Track Data Contracts and Schema Changes Across Your Data Stack

April 3, 2026
7

Data teams rarely struggle with a lack of data. They struggle with change. New fields get added, types get modified, and assumptions break quietly across pipelines. What starts as a routine schema update often turns into hours of rework, delayed analytics, and tense handoffs between producer and consumer teams. 

That growing complexity is why data contracts are moving from theory to practice. The global Data Contracts Governance market was valued at $1.85 billion in 2024 and is projected to reach $8.72 billion by 2033, growing at a CAGR of 18.7%. 

To keep pace, teams increasingly rely on tools to track data contracts and schema changes before issues reach production.

What Are Data Contracts and Schema Changes?

Data contracts define shared expectations around how data is produced, structured, and consumed. Schema changes describe how those structures evolve over time. Together, they determine whether data systems stay stable or break under change. As data environments grow more distributed, teams increasingly rely on tools to track data contracts and schema changes to manage change with clarity and control.

Defining Data Contracts Between Producers and Consumers

Data contracts formalize the relationship between producers and consumers of data. Producers include operational systems, data pipelines, and services exposed through a data API. They commit to delivering data that follows agreed structures, quality thresholds, and availability expectations.

Consumers, such as analytics teams, machine learning workflows, and reporting systems, depend on those guarantees to function without constant rework.

As organizations try to streamline their data ecosystem, contracts act as coordination mechanisms. They define what can change, how changes should be communicated, and who owns the impact. Clear data contracts reduce ambiguity, limit downstream surprises, and help teams move faster without breaking trust.

Common Types of Schema Changes

Schema changes happen as systems evolve. Teams add fields to support new use cases, rename columns for consistency, or adjust data types for performance. Larger shifts include splitting tables, merging entities, or redesigning relationships. Some changes are backward compatible. Others are not.

This is where tools to track data contracts and schema changes add real value. Adding a nullable column is usually safe. Removing a required field or changing a data type often is not. Tracking tools help teams classify changes early and understand which updates introduce breaking risk across dependent systems.

Why Schema Drift Happens in Modern Data Stacks

Schema drift is a natural outcome of scale. In a modern data stack, multiple teams ship changes independently and frequently. Continuous deployment and agile practices increase velocity, but they also reduce shared visibility into how schemas evolve over time.

Without active monitoring, schema drift accumulates quietly. Teams lose track of what changed, when it changed, and which systems are affected. That loss of context is why many organizations adopt the best tools to track data contracts and schema changes, pairing detection with ownership, impact awareness, and guardrails that keep data reliable as change accelerates.

Tools to Track Data Contracts and Schema Changes

Managing data contracts and schema changes requires more than point solutions. Different tools address different failure points, from contract enforcement to downstream impact detection. Understanding these categories helps teams choose the right tools to track data contracts and schema changes based on how and where change enters their data stack.

Schema Registry and Contract Validation Tools

Schema registries focus on defining, versioning, and validating contracts at the source. They act as guardrails that prevent incompatible schema changes from moving forward without review. These tools are most effective when paired with data validation checks early in the development lifecycle.

Typical capabilities include:

  • Centralized schema and contract definitions
  • Compatibility checks for breaking and non-breaking changes
  • Policy-based approvals tied to CI workflows

By enforcing contracts before deployment, teams reduce production incidents caused by uncoordinated upstream changes.

Data Observability Platforms With Schema Monitoring

Observability platforms extend beyond definition into runtime behavior. They monitor schema changes as they occur, track how those changes affect pipelines, and surface issues before they impact analytics or applications. This category is essential for teams operating at scale, where manual oversight no longer works.

Key strengths include:

  • Continuous data observability across pipelines and platforms
  • Real-time alerts for schema drift and incompatibilities
  • Context from freshness, volume, and anomaly signals

Advanced platforms combine schema detection with data quality monitoring, helping teams distinguish harmless evolution from changes that require immediate action. Acceldata’s Agentic Data Management platform fits here by using agentic AI workflows to detect, diagnose, and act on schema-related issues without relying solely on alerts.

Metadata and Lineage Management Tools

Metadata-driven tools focus on understanding impact. They track how schemas, tables, and fields connect across systems, making it easier to see where changes propagate. This context is critical when multiple consumers depend on shared datasets.

These tools typically emphasize:

  • End-to-end data lineage across pipelines and transformations
  • Visibility into downstream dependencies and ownership
  • Change impact analysis across domains

For organizations evaluating data lineage tools, this category helps answer a critical question: which teams and assets will break if a schema changes?

CI/CD and Pipeline Validation Tools

Some teams embed contract checks directly into data development workflows. Transformation tools and CI systems validate schemas during builds, catching incompatibilities before deployment. This approach works well for mature teams with strong engineering discipline.

Common uses include:

  • Schema tests during pipeline builds
  • Version-controlled contract definitions
  • Automated checks aligned with deployment workflows

While effective at preventing issues, these tools often lack runtime visibility and broader context once changes reach production.

Platform-Native Schema Tracking Features

Cloud platforms offer baseline schema tracking out of the box. Warehouses and lakehouse platforms record structural changes and expose metadata through system tables. These features support day-to-day operations but rarely scale on their own.

Native capabilities help teams:

  • Detect basic schema evolution
  • Maintain historical metadata
  • Support modern data agility initiatives

However, they usually lack enforcement, cross-platform visibility, and automated remediation. Many teams combine native features with external platforms to optimize cloud data management while maintaining control over change.

Best Tools to Track Data Contracts and Schema Changes—What to Evaluate

Choosing the best tools to track data contracts and schema changes comes down to how well they fit your environment. The right option should integrate cleanly with your modern data warehouse, scale with change velocity, and reduce risk without adding process overhead or slowing teams down.

\begin{table}[] \begin{tabular}{ll} \textbf{What to evaluate} & \textbf{Why it matters} \\ Stack integration & Tools should work seamlessly with existing warehouses, pipelines, and governance layers. \\ Change detection depth & Clear visibility into breaking vs non-breaking schema changes helps teams act before failures spread. \\ Contract enforcement & Strong tools to track data contracts and schema changes support approvals, versioning, and policy gates. \\ Automation and scale & Built-in data automation reduces manual validation as data volume and teams grow. \\ Governance readiness & Audit trails, ownership, and compliance support are critical for regulated environments. \\ Total cost of ownership & Include setup effort, maintenance, and ongoing operational cost, not just licensing. \end{tabular} \end{table}

How Do You Handle Schema Changes? How to Keep an Alert System to Detect Schema Changes in the Downstream Platform

Handling schema changes at scale requires structure, not guesswork. Teams that rely on tools to track data contracts and schema changes combine early detection, clear ownership, and automated safeguards to prevent breaking changes from spreading across downstream systems.

  • Detect changes early: Continuously monitor schemas for additions, removals, and type changes. Pair alerts with context so teams can distinguish low-risk updates from breaking changes using signals like advanced data anomaly detection.
  • Classify and route impact: Assign severity based on downstream dependency and contract rules. Breaking changes should trigger reviews, while compatible updates can proceed with visibility.
  • Enforce approvals before deploy: Require sign-off for contract-breaking changes. Keep a record of what changed, why it changed, and who approved it.
  • Harden pipelines with validation: Use explicit schemas and data quality measures to validate structure and content before data reaches consumers.
  • Version schemas clearly: Apply semantic versioning so producers and consumers understand migration effort and risk upfront.

Comparing Tool Categories for Schema and Contract Tracking

No single solution covers every aspect of schema and contract management. Most teams rely on a combination of tools to track data contracts and schema changes, depending on where issues originate and how much visibility they need across systems. 

Understanding the tradeoffs between categories helps teams choose the best tools to track data contracts and schema changes for their operating model and maturity. This comparison highlights why the importance of data observability grows as stacks become more complex.

\begin{table}[] \begin{tabular}{llll} \textbf{Tool category} & \textbf{Primary strength} & \textbf{Limitation} & \textbf{Best fit for} \\ Schema registries & Centralized schema storage and versioning & Limited runtime visibility & Teams enforcing strict contract definitions \\ Observability tools & End-to-end monitoring and anomaly detection & Lighter contract governance & Organizations prioritizing reliability at scale \\ Metadata platforms & Lineage and impact visibility & Overlap with other tooling & Enterprises building governance programs \\ CI/CD validation & Prevents breaking changes pre-deploy & Minimal runtime context & Engineering-led teams with strong CI/CD \\ Platform-native tools & Built-in, low setup effort & Limited cross-platform scope & Small or single-platform teams \end{tabular} \end{table}

When to Invest in Dedicated Schema and Contract Tracking Tools

The need for specialized tools to track data contracts and schema changes becomes clear when scale and change outpace manual controls. As data teams grow and architectures become more distributed, informal coordination breaks down. Dedicated tooling helps teams move from reactive fixes to predictable, governed change.

You should consider investing when you see these signals:

  • Recurring breakages: Pipelines fail frequently due to upstream schema changes, and fixes consume disproportionate engineering time.
  • Rising coordination overhead: More producers and consumers share data, increasing the risk of uncommunicated changes and ownership gaps.
  • Operational and business risk: Real-time analytics, customer-facing data products, or SLAs demand consistent and reliable data flows.
  • Governance and compliance pressure: Audit trails, approvals, and accountability are required but hard to enforce manually.
  • Architectural shifts: Streaming platforms, microservices, or data mesh models increase change frequency and complexity, making the best tools to track data contracts and schema changes a necessity rather than a nice-to-have.

When Schema Changes Become Manageable at Scale With Acceldata

Tracking change is only the first step. Real control comes from enforcing contracts, understanding impact in real time, and preventing breakages before they reach production.

While tools to track data contracts and schema changes help surface risk, Acceldata’s Agentic Data Management platform turns those signals into action through autonomous detection, impact analysis, and resolution at scale. 

This is how teams move beyond the best tools to track data contracts and schema changes and operate data with confidence. Request a demo to see how Acceldata enforces schema changes and data contracts across complex data environments.

FAQs about Tracking Data Contracts and Schema Changes

What are the best tools to track data contracts and schema changes?

The best tools to track data contracts and schema changes combine contract validation, schema change detection, lineage context, and automation. Look for platforms that enforce contracts, classify breaking changes, show downstream impact, and trigger remediation before failures reach production.

Tools to track data contracts and schema changes — where should teams start?

Start with critical data flows that break often. Define basic contracts, enable schema change detection, and add validation in pipelines. As scale increases, adopt tools to track data contracts and schema changes that provide impact analysis and automated enforcement.

How do you handle schema changes in production data pipelines?

Detect changes immediately, classify them as breaking or compatible, block risky updates before deployment, and version schemas clearly. Backward compatibility windows and automated validation reduce disruption during rollout.

How to keep an alert system to detect schema changes in downstream platforms?

Monitor schema structure at sources, transformations, and destinations. Route alerts by severity and ownership. Link alerts to runbooks and suppress duplicates to avoid noise.

Are data contracts enough to prevent breaking changes?

No. Data contracts define expectations, but enforcement, monitoring, and validation are required. Contracts work best when paired with automated checks and visibility into downstream impact.

How do observability tools help with schema tracking?

Observability tools detect schema changes in real time, show where changes propagate, and highlight downstream risk using lineage. This enables faster detection and response.

Can schema changes be automatically fixed or rolled back?

Some compatible changes can be remediated automatically. Breaking changes usually require review. Automated rollback works best when schema history and validation are in place.

How should teams measure success in managing schema changes?

Track schema-related pipeline failures, time to detect and resolve issues, and engineering hours saved. Business signals include higher data trust and fewer production disruptions.

About Author

Shubham Gupta

Similar posts